Cheesy? Sure. But romantic? Most definitely. The Pier has it all—food, fun and games, thrill rides, ocean views, long walks along the beach. And it’s upping the romance this Valentine’s Day, decking out the boardwalk with floral installations and the iconic Pacific Wheel with red and pink lighting all weekend. You can grab your date a bouquet from Cupid’s Cart of Flowers ($30) and stroll around to a soundtrack of live violin performances (6–9pm). There are also heart-themed photo ops and Valentine’s food and drink specials. And on February 14, the pier’s Patio 66 Bar & Grill will be hosting an interactive Lego build (4pm, $5–$25) followed by a paint-and-sip session (6pm, $50 per person).
